Mamelodi Sundowns vs Pyramids: The Battle Begins in CAF Champions League final

Mamelodi Sundowns are set to face Egyptian giants Pyramids FC in what promises to be a thrilling first leg of the CAF Champions League final at Loftus Versfeld on Saturday (3pm kick-off). With both teams on the brink of history, the showdown is not just a battle for the trophy, but a test of legacy, resilience, and ambition.

The Pretoria-based Brazilians stand on the threshold of becoming the first South African club to lift the CAF Champions League title twice. But in their path is a Pyramids FC side who have emerged as the surprise package of the tournament — fearless, determined, and hungry to etch their name into African football folklore in what is their debut final appearance.

A Historic Final Either Way

This year’s final guarantees a historic outcome. Pyramids FC denied South Africa an all-local final by edging Orlando Pirates 3-2 on aggregate in a dramatic semi-final. Meanwhile, Sundowns displayed tactical discipline and grit to eliminate reigning champions Al Ahly, winning 1-0 over two legs after a tense goalless draw in the first encounter.

The stakes couldn’t be higher. For Sundowns, a second CAF crown would not only cement their status as continental heavyweights but also further elevate South Africa’s standing in African club football. For Pyramids, a maiden triumph would crown their meteoric rise in African football and send a strong message about the future of Egyptian clubs beyond the traditional powerhouses.

History Offers No Guarantees

Though these sides are no strangers to each other — having met in the 2023 group stage — past outcomes offer little assurance in a final of this magnitude. Sundowns edged that previous encounter 1-0 on aggregate thanks to a lone goal from Teboho Mokoena, but finals are often decided by more than form or familiarity.

The South Africans can draw confidence from their experience and consistency in the competition, along with the continuity in their squad. Their previous trips to Egypt and familiarity with North African football culture give them a psychological edge, but they know too well that history will be irrelevant once the whistle blows.

Taming Pyramids’ Attack

Pyramids FC have shown that they aren’t just passengers in this campaign — they are drivers of chaos, especially in attack. Their journey to the final has been marked by flair, resilience, and a relentless offensive approach. With 21 goals scored since the group stage — triple Sundowns’ tally of seven — the Egyptians have proven they can unlock even the tightest of defences.

Their semi-final against Pirates was a testament to that fighting spirit. Denied twice by VAR in the first leg, they came from behind twice in the second to clinch a famous 3-2 aggregate win. That firepower is a clear threat to Sundowns, who will need to stay compact and composed while still pushing for a result in the home leg.

For Rulani Mokwena’s charges, keeping a clean sheet in Pretoria could be just as vital as scoring. The last thing they’ll want is to head to Cairo with a deficit.

Pragmatism Over Perfection

Domestically, Sundowns have dazzled with a brand of football defined by fluidity, possession, and tactical excellence. Their record-breaking 65-goal league campaign is evidence of their attacking depth. But in continental competitions, flair often takes a backseat to grit.

While their Champions League tally of just seven goals in the knockout phase suggests a more cautious approach, it has also been effective. The Brazilians have shown that they can win even when not at their expressive best — a trait that may serve them well in this high-stakes final.

Winning “ugly” may not match the club’s philosophy, but if it brings the trophy back to Tshwane, it will be a price worth paying.

Legacy on the Line

For Mamelodi Sundowns, this final is more than a chance at silverware — it’s an opportunity to shape their legacy as a continental powerhouse. For Pyramids FC, it’s the culmination of a journey that has defied expectations and redefined what’s possible for Egyptian clubs outside the traditional elite.

Two clubs. One trophy. A legacy to be written. The stage is set for a CAF Champions League final that could go down in history as one of the great African football duels.

Mamelodi Sundowns: One Game from Greatness

For Mamelodi Sundowns, this is more than just another final — it’s a defining moment. With history within touching distance, the Brazilians have the chance to elevate their legacy and become South Africa’s only two-time CAF Champions League winners. But to do so, they must conquer a fearless, attack-minded Pyramids FC side determined to write their own fairy tale.

It won’t be easy. Finals never are. But with the right balance of composure, grit, and clinical execution, Sundowns can rise above the pressure and stake their claim as true continental giants. The road to glory starts in Pretoria — and ends with history.
